Do It Now

I read here about three inspiring words, "Do It Now."  I'm excited to "Do It Now" and I have been trying to apply that to everything right now including house cleaning, work, and my business.

Reading articles online that are inspiring, uplifting, and full of ideas can be addicting, fun, yet time consuming.  Try something -- every other time you want to get online and read articles, you should make/design something instead, write a list of to-do's, or do one of the things on your to-do list.  It is easy to quickly get discouraged when you don't see instant results, yet everything that I've read and know is that there won't be "quick" results; being successful will take time and work.  Just concentrate on taking steps towards your goal for now, one by one, and put yourself out there.
